What might 37 WHITE CROSS AVENUE be worth now?

37 WHITE CROSS AVENUE might now be worth an estimated £166,075.

This is based on house price inflation of 38.4%, between February 2020 and February 2025, for semi-detached houses, in the Barnsley local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 38.4%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 37 WHITE CROSS AVENUE of £120,000 on 11th February 2020. For the value to have increased from £120,000 to £166,075 over the five years to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 37 WHITE CROSS AVENUE has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the Barnsley local authority area.
  • The February 2020 sale price of £120,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 37 WHITE CROSS AVENUE has not materially changed since February 2020.

37 WHITE CROSS AVENUE: Plot and Title Map

37 WHITE CROSS AVENUE sits on a plot of roughly 0.050 of an acre, or 204m². The below map shows the location of 37 WHITE CROSS AVENUE, an approximate outline of the building(s), and the indicative extent of the property. The plot extent is a Land Registry INSPIRE Index Polygon, and it is important to note that a title may include more than one polygon, whereas only one polygon is shown on the map (the polygon which intersects with the position of 37 WHITE CROSS AVENUE). The full extent of the land contained in any registered title can only be identified from the individual title plan. The maps on this page should not be relied upon to establish the extent of a title.
